Ingredients

  • ¼ cup softened butter (use non-dairy butter for dairy free)
  • ¼ cup melted coconut oil
  • ½ cup sugar
  • ⅓ cup brown sugar
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1½ tsp. vanilla
  • 2 ⅔ cups gluten free flour mix
  • 1½ tsp. baking powder
  • ¼ tsp. baking soda
  • ¼ tsp. nutmeg
  • 2 tsp. cinnamon
  • ¾ tsp. salt
  • 1 cup milk (or any type of milk you prefer for dairy free)
  • Powdered sugar for dusting

Watch Video for Step by Step Photos

How to Make Gluten Free Doughnuts

Step 1: Cream the sugars, butter, oil and vanilla together well. Add the eggs and mix.

Step 2: Preheat oven to 425. Lightly grease mini doughnut pan.

Step 3: Mix the flour mix, baking soda, baking powder, nutmeg in a separate bowl.

Step 4: Slowly add in the milk into the flour mixture. Mix.

Gluten Free Donut Recipe (4)

Step 5: Combine the flour/milk mixture and the sugar mixture.

Step 6: Spoon the dough into a large ziplock bag. Close then cut a small hole in the corner to use it like a pastry bag. Fill doughnut pan holes nearly up to the top with the dough. Dough will rise in the oven.

Step 7: Bake for 7 minutes. Check dough with a toothpick to make sure it’s done.

Step 8: Put a half a cup of powdered sugar in a ziplock bag. Put 6 doughnuts in and shake to coat. Repeat with all doughnuts while they are still warm.

Other Topping Options

If you don’t want to top the gluten free doughnuts with powdered sugar you’ve got other options.

Cinnamon + sugar topping: Combine 1 cup of sugar with ¼ cup of cinnamon

Q. Can I omit the coconut oil?

A. Yes! Just use butter instead.

Q. Can I make these into regular sized doughnuts?

A. Absolutely. Use a regular size doughnut pan. You’ll need to bake longer. Bake for 10 minutes then check with a toothpick to see if they’re cooked through. Baking time depends on the size of the doughnuts.

Does baking powder have gluten in it? ›

Baking powder is typically a combination of an acid (like cream of tartar), baking soda, and a starch to absorb moisture. These days, the starch found in baking powder is usually either potato starch or regular cornstarch, both of which are gluten-free. This, in turn, makes most baking powder gluten-free.

How does Krispy Kreme make their donuts so fluffy? ›

A batch of original glazed starts with Krispy Kreme doughnut mix, water and yeast, the same single-cell fungi used to make bread rise. The yeast is what makes the original glazed so light -- it puffs the dough up with air, so it's not dense like a cake doughnut (more on this later).
